Description
A flavorful dish that combines the tartness of cranberries with the zest of oranges, featuring juicy chicken breasts in a delicious sauce.
Ingredients
Scale
- 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
- Salt and black pepper to taste
- 1 tbsp olive oil
- 1 tbsp unsalted butter
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 cup fresh cranberries (or frozen)
- ½ cup orange juice (freshly squeezed preferred)
- 2 tbsp honey (adjust to taste)
- 1 tsp orange zest
- ½ tsp dried thyme
- ½ tsp cinnamon
- ½ cup chicken broth
- Fresh rosemary or thyme sprigs for garnish
Instructions
- Season the chicken breasts with salt and black pepper.
- Sear the chicken in a skillet with olive oil and butter until golden brown, then set aside.
- Prepare the sauce by sautéing garlic, adding cranberries, orange juice, honey, orange zest, thyme, cinnamon, and chicken broth, then simmering the mixture.
- Return the chicken to the skillet, cover, and simmer until chicken is cooked through.
- If desired, thicken the sauce by simmering it uncovered.
- Serve the chicken with the sauce and garnish with fresh herbs.
Notes
For best flavor, use free-range chicken and fresh cranberries. Adjust the sweetness of the sauce with honey to your preference.
